Answer to Question 2

Answer: A
Explanation: A) Correlation occurs when two things happen at the same time, but causation occurs only when one thing is directly connected to or initiated by another thing. Correlation does not always indicate causation, and it is important to maintain the distinction between the two. If you can't isolate the impact of a specific factor, you can't assume that it's the cause of whatever effect you're discussing.
